Bridging the Research/Practice Gap at the Forrester Content and Collaboration Forum

Lois Lewis September 16, 2011

Next week I will be representing Ascendant at the Forrester Research Content and Collaboration Forum. The forum will explore the future of collaboration, the mobile workplace, and trends in mobile collaboration and content strategies.

Why does Ascendant participate in forums like this? We do it to bridge the gap between research and practice that exists for many of our clients. While good collaboration research exists, it is often hard to consume it. It’s also a challenge to apply it to the every day realities of engaging in and executing successful technology projects.

Our goal in attending the conference is to consume the research that is presented then transform it into practical solutions that can help our clients realize business value. This process will allow social and collaboration practitioners to work directly with researchers to confront existing problems our clients face so we can discover more cutting-edge solutions.
